There was a member here a few years ago that made replacements in CNC aluminum for the 4x6 rear deck speakers. They are smooth, but are excellent reproductions in metal that will not warp like the original palstic ones. They are so close to original, they even use the original snap-in mesh screens.
BTW, I used these grills over replacement speakers that were mounted from underneath the rear panel.
